Description
Summary:In the context of the dual carbon policy, environmental protection has become pressing need of the times. Polyester fiber asphalt mixture is gradually replacing traditional inefficient ordinary asphalt mixture due to its excellent performance. However, the production process of polyester fiber asphalt mixture involves a large number of chemical reagents and greenhouse gas emissions, seriously polluting the environment. At present, there is insufficient research on the environmental impact of polyester fiber asphalt mixtures. This article is mainly based on the research status of various properties of polyester fiber asphalt mixture and the effective recycling methods in the research. Through LCA life cycle assessment combined with ICCS evaluation method, the environmental impact is quantitatively analyzed from three indicators: fossil consumption, land use, and biological impact. The environmental benefits of 1kg polyester fiber and asphalt lifecycle were approximately calculated. Finally, based on this, a simple linear calculation model for the environmental impact of polyester fiber asphalt mixture was proposed.
